Egy nagyon gyorsan változó portálod van? Nincs kedved/időd állandóan a saját gyártmányú blokkjaidat szerkesztgetni és azt szeretnéd, hogy a taxonómiában beállított kategóriák egyből megjelenjenek a honlapodon? Ha igen, akkor a taxonomy_html.module -t neked találták ki..
Vágjunk a közepébe: mit is csinál pontosan ez a modul? Blokkokat gyárt a taxonomiában szereplő szótárakból. Lépésről lépésre szeretném megmutatni, hogy mennyire egyszerűen.
Elsőként is, töltsük le taxonomy_html a modult és másoljuk be a portálunk modules könyvtárába. Ezután engedélyezzük a modulok alatt az újdonsült szerzeményünket. Most pedig egy konkrét példán keresztül mutatom be, hogy működik.
A taxonomy menüpontban létrehozok egy "Receptek" szótárt, azon belül pedig egy "süti" kategóriát, mivel szeretném a Bakláva receptemet feltenni. A "Receptek" -et a recipe kategóriába tettem. (A recipe is egy modul, amit külön le kel tölteni és installálni.)
Nyomás a beállítások/blokkok menüpontba és láss csudát, ott csücsül a "receptek" blokk, már csak engedélyeznünk kell a kis négyzet kipipálásval.
Ezek után hiába lessük a főoldalt, nem jelenik meg a "Receptek" blokk. Mégpedig azért, mert még nincs benne tartalom, az automatizálás csak létező tartalommal működik. Tehát tartalom beküldése menü -> recept (recipe) -> a recept begépelése. Megadom azt is, hogy a recepteken belül a süti kategóriában jelenjen meg:
Beküldés és a főoldalon megjelenik a munkánk gyümölcse:
Egy kis finomhangolás: a beállítások/modulok alatt található a taxonomy_html modul link, ha erre kattintunk, beállíthatjuk, hogy kihagyjon a blokkgyártásból bizonyos szótárakat. Válasszuk ki a listából (Omitted Vocabularies) ami nem kell.
Csonti
Hozzászólások
így is - úgy is
Ha csak egy blokkban (navigáció) szeretnénk az összes taxonómiához menüpontokat rendelni, akkor a taxonomy_menu-t ajánlom. Zavaró lehet a szótár nevének kijelzése, -ugyanis ahhoz nem tudunk node-okat rendelni-, ezért azt a menü-ben letilthatjuk.
Csak egyszintűt?
Kipróbáltam a modult, de csak 1 szintű hierarhiát sikerült összehoznom. Lehetséges több szintűt is?
Nekem nem megy
Nekem ez a modul sajnos nem megy. Feltelepítettem, bekapcsoltam, de nem gyárt blokkokat... Valamit elrontok.
talán
Valszeg nincs a szótárbejegyzéshez tartalom kapcsolva vagy: A taxonomy_menu & taxonom_html modulok nem mindíg érzékelik a megváltozott taoxonómiát. Én ki szoktam kapcsolni, majd vissza az adminisztráció/taxonomy_menu ill. a adminisztráció/taxonomy_html menükben a beállításokat, és akkor rájön a rendszer a változásokra.